您是否知道OpenCV库中的Mali OpenCL SDK和OpenCL有何不同?我看到在Mali OpenCL SDK中有一些关于如何创建内存缓冲区的详细示例代码,获取输入数据,设置参数......但是在OpenCLV内部的OpenCL中,我只需要从Mat更改为UMAT以在GPU上运行OpenCL代码?似乎隐藏在API下的OpenCL代码?如何通过我的应用程序更改OpenCL代码?
答案 0 :(得分:0)
这些不一样。
您的问题就是询问for-Loop
和包含doForLoop
的随机方法for-Loop
之间的差异。
OpenCV可以使用OpenCL来加速某些任务。
Mali OpenCL SDK是一个直接编程OpenCL的SDK。您可以使用此SDK开发应在Mail移动图形GPU上运行的程序。